What is 163 Email?

163 Email‚ also known as Wangyi Mail‚ is a widely-used free webmail service originating from China‚ provided by NetEase. It functions as a comprehensive platform for sending‚ receiving‚ and managing electronic mail‚ catering to a vast user base encompassing both individual and corporate clients.

Beyond basic email functionality‚ 163 Email distinguishes itself through substantial storage capacity‚ intelligent spam filtering‚ and seamless cross-platform synchronization. Users can access their inboxes via the web interface (https://mail.163.com)‚ dedicated desktop clients‚ or the convenient NetEase Email Master app for mobile devices.

The service supports multiple account management‚ allowing users to consolidate 163‚ 126‚ and Yeah accounts within a single interface. Security is a priority‚ with SSL encryption on login pages and various account protection measures implemented to safeguard user data. It’s a versatile communication tool designed for efficiency and convenience.

Historical Overview of 163 Email

163 Email launched in 1997‚ quickly establishing itself as a pioneering free email service in China. Its emergence coincided with the rapid growth of the internet within the country‚ filling a crucial need for accessible online communication.

Throughout the late 1990s and early 2000s‚ 163 Email consistently evolved‚ incorporating new features and technologies to enhance user experience. NetEase strategically focused on providing a reliable and feature-rich platform‚ attracting a substantial user base.

Over the years‚ 163 Email adapted to the shift towards mobile access‚ developing dedicated mobile apps and optimizing its web interface for smaller screens. Continuous improvements in security‚ storage capacity‚ and spam filtering have solidified its position as a leading email provider. The service remains a significant player in the Chinese internet landscape‚ continually innovating to meet user demands.

Secure Login Pages (SSL Encryption)

163 Email employs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) encryption on its login pages‚ a crucial security protocol ensuring a safe connection between your browser and NetEase’s servers. This technology safeguards your login credentials – username and password – from potential interception by malicious actors. When you access the 163 Email login page (https://mail.163.com)‚ look for the padlock icon in your browser’s address bar; this visually confirms the SSL certificate is active and your data transmission is encrypted.

SSL encryption scrambles the information exchanged‚ rendering it unreadable to anyone attempting to eavesdrop. This is particularly important when using public Wi-Fi networks‚ which are often less secure. 163 Email’s commitment to SSL encryption demonstrates a dedication to protecting user privacy and maintaining a secure online environment for its millions of users. Regularly updated SSL certificates further enhance this security layer‚ mitigating emerging threats and vulnerabilities.

Account Security Measures

163 Email implements several robust account security measures beyond SSL encryption to protect user data. These include optional two-factor authentication (2FA)‚ adding an extra layer of security by requiring a verification code from your mobile device in addition to your password. Users are also encouraged to create strong‚ unique passwords and to regularly update them.

The platform actively monitors for suspicious login activity‚ such as attempts from unusual locations or devices‚ and may prompt users to verify their identity. 163 Email also provides security questions and recovery email addresses to help users regain access to their accounts if they forget their passwords. Furthermore‚ the service offers features to review recent login history and connected devices‚ allowing users to identify and revoke unauthorized access. These combined measures aim to minimize the risk of account compromise and ensure user data remains secure.
